Application of Japan Bilirubin Colorimeter Assay Service Market

The Japan Bilirubin Colorimeter Assay Service Market primarily serves hospitals, diagnostic laboratories, and research institutions. It is crucial for diagnosing neonatal jaundice, liver diseases, and hemolytic conditions by accurately measuring bilirubin levels in blood samples. The service supports early detection and monitoring of liver function, enabling timely medical intervention. Additionally, pharmaceutical companies utilize these assays during drug development and clinical trials to assess drug toxicity related to bilirubin metabolism. The increasing prevalence of liver-related health issues and neonatal jaundice in Japan drives the demand for precise bilirubin measurement services. The market also benefits from technological advancements that enhance assay accuracy and efficiency, further expanding its application scope across healthcare and research sectors.

Japan Bilirubin Colorimeter Assay Service Market By Type Segment Analysis

The Japan Bilirubin Colorimeter Assay Service market is segmented primarily based on the type of assay methodologies employed, including direct (total) bilirubin assays, indirect bilirubin assays, and combined assay services. Direct bilirubin assays measure conjugated bilirubin levels, which are crucial for diagnosing hepatobiliary diseases, while indirect assays focus on unconjugated bilirubin, often linked to hemolytic conditions. The combined assay services integrate both measurements, providing comprehensive diagnostic insights. Among these, direct bilirubin assays are currently the most prevalent due to their critical role in liver function assessment and their established clinical utility. Indirect bilirubin assays, however, are witnessing increased adoption driven by rising cases of hemolytic disorders and neonatal jaundice.

Key Restraints Factors – Japan Bilirubin Colorimeter Assay Service Market

Key restraints include the high cost of advanced assay systems and reagents, which may limit adoption in smaller healthcare facilities. Limited availability of skilled personnel to operate sophisticated colorimeter equipment can hinder widespread implementation. Variability in assay results due to differences in equipment calibration and sample handling poses challenges to standardization. Additionally, stringent regulatory requirements and lengthy approval processes can delay market entry for new assay kits. The presence of alternative diagnostic methods, such as transcutaneous bilirubin measurement, may also reduce reliance on laboratory-based colorimeter assays. Lastly, economic fluctuations and healthcare budget constraints could impact investment in new diagnostic technologies, affecting market growth.
